We are a global leader in technical assurance, audit, price reviews, due diligence and utility contract formulation across the UK and internationally. As part of our Water Management Consultancy, you will have the opportunity to contribute to an enviable variety of projects. By way of example, we have been providing assurance services to seven English water companies, we have undertaken price reviews in Queensland and New South Wales in Australia and also in Oman, we developed contract KPIs for incentivizing water utilities’ performance in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ia and were subsequently appointed as the Independent Auditor for Riyadh.
